What is my purpose?


"Praise be to the God and Father of our Lord Jesus Christ! In his great mercy he has given us new birth into a living hope through the resurrection of Jesus Christ from the dead, and into an inheritance that can never perish, spoil or fade—kept in heaven for you, who through faith are shielded by God's power until the coming of the salvation that is ready to be revealed in the last time. In this you greatly rejoice, though now for a little while you may have had to suffer grief in all kinds of trials. These have come so that your faith—of greater worth than gold, which perishes even though refined by fire—may be proved genuine and may result in praise, glory and honor when Jesus Christ is revealed. Though you have not seen him, you love him; and even though you do not see him now, you believe in him and are filled with an inexpressible and glorious joy, for you are receiving the goal of your faith, the salvation of your souls."
- 1 Peter 1:3-9

We have been saved into something great! Salvation of our souls for sure, but why? Glory to God, that's why! We have been given new birth into a living hope, shielded by God's power, a refined faith to be proven genuine, all to give praise, glory, and honor to Jesus Christ. That is what it is all about... no mystery there :)

Freedom


"Freedom to me is not going out and doing what you want to do. Anyone can do that, and lots of people are doing it. Freedom is to have the power to do what you know you ought to do. Most people know what they ought to do but they don't have the power to do it. They're in bondage."
- Josh McDowell

This is a big difference in perspective between Christians and non-Christians. I think that a lot of people believe that if they were ever to put their faith in Christ that they would have to give up all of their freedoms and will instead be bound to a bunch of new rules. What they don't realize is that they are all ready in bondage to their sins and their flesh. They aren't really free at all, they are slaves to the most ugly part of ourselves. When you allow God to rule your life instead of yourself, you are actually being saved into a much more free and abundant life altogether. God doesn't "make" you do anything at all, you are only finally free to make your choices with out the hold of sin on your life. Plus you are given power from the Holy Spirit to overcome evil influence.

And people look at "commandments" or "laws" as restrictive, as if God is with-holding something good from us, but that is so foolish. Let's just take a look at one thing that our sweet God warns us against doing- stealing. If we would have all just followed even that one commandment, think about how wonderfully different our world would be. No more locks! No more keys! No more stolen iPhones! He asks us not to do things because they are bad ideas... If we would all follow His plans and the guidelines He has given us, we would really all be better off for it.
